Figure 17 from: Triapitsyn SV, Andreason SA, Power N, Ganjisaffar F, Fusu L, Dominguez C, Perring TM (2020) Two new species of Ooencyrtus (Hymenoptera, Encyrtidae), egg parasitoids of the bagrada bug Bagrada hilaris (Hemiptera, Pentatomidae), with taxonomic notes on Ooencyrtus telenomicida. Journal of Hymenoptera Research 76: 57-98. https://doi.org/10.3897/jhr.76.48004

Figure 17 Relationship of Ooencyrtus lucidus sp. nov., O. mirus sp. nov., and O. telenomicida with other congeneric species based on concatenated partial regions of the mitochondrial cytochrome c oxidase I (COI) gene and the nuclear internal transcribed spacer 2 region (ITS2). Optimal maximum likelihood phylogenetic tree based on the Tamura-Nei model. The percentage of replicate trees in which the associated taxa clustered together in the bootstrap test (1000 replicates) are shown next to the branches (values over 50 are shown), and the tree is drawn to scale with branch lengths indicating uncorrected p-distance.

International Brain Laboratory public data

The International Brain Laboratory public data releases expose standardized mouse decision-making experiments, including Neuropixels recordings, widefield calcium imaging, behavior, and session metadata accessed through the ONE API.

OpenNeuro

OpenNeuro is a free, open platform for sharing neuroimaging datasets, with public search, dataset pages, and download paths for web, S3, DataLad, and the OpenNeuro CLI.
